同值合并单元格的情况一般分两种:

1、一种是比较简单的情况:对分类或者分类扩展字段进行同值合并处理(如下图所示的效果图:对供应商数据进行同值合并)

这种情况大多数报表工具都能直接支持,使用分组功能即可。

2、另外一种是比较复杂的情况:此时要合并的不是分组字段,而是对某个单值数据进行动态合并(如下图所示的效果图:把不同月份下的相同钻井状态单元格进行合并)

这种情况下很多报表工具就不支持了,自己就做麻烦很多了,一般的代码逻辑是:先读取到所有表格数据,然后按照行 / 列查找相同值的单元格,把相邻同值单元格合并返回成一个对象,最后重新渲染表格显示单元格合并后的效果。

不过也有报表工具可以直接做,例如 润乾报表动态合并单元格之同值合并、空值合并

报表中怎么把相同值的单元格合并成一个大格相关推荐

  1. 请教个问题,我想把数据中名字的重复值删掉,只保留年纪大的怎么整呢?

    点击上方"Python爬虫与数据挖掘",进行关注 回复"书籍"即可获赠Python从入门到进阶共10本电子书 今 日 鸡 汤 三年谪宦此栖迟,万古惟留楚客悲. ...

  2. 学习vba之按列合并将选定区域的单元格合并成一列

    学习VBA-合并列 首先选定一个区域,将这个区域的内容按列合并到该区域的后一列中. 学习过程中,如有错误或改进之处,还请多多指教! Sub 合并列() Dim hang As Integer '控制输 ...

  3. java 以某某结尾_Java中删除第一个集合中以某某开头的元素,删除第二个集合中以某某结尾的元素,并合并成一个集合...

    import java.util.ArrayList; import java.util.List; public class Test { public static void main(Strin ...

  4. java中的码点_Java中码点和码点单元 码点与字符串的互化

    码点,就是某个任意字符在Unicode编码表中对应的代码值 代码单元:是在计算机中用来表示码点的,大部分码点只需要一个代码单元表示,但是有一些是需要两个代码单元表示的. 遍历一个字符串,依次将每一个码 ...

  5. 金蝶kis记账王如何不显示报表中为零的数据

    为什么80%的码农都做不了架构师?>>>    在查看金蝶KIS记账王会计报表的过程中会有很多为零0的数据,因为有的会计科目涉及的业务公司没有.有的用户希望不显示这些为零数据,以便更 ...

  6. arcgis 4.x graphicslayer点击事件_ArcGis中X、Y值的巧用方法小记

    打开ArcMap工程文(ArcGis10.5)件在标准工具>搜索框>输入XY点击ENTER键,跳出如图17-1的搜索工具模块(内置工具.脚本工具)共13项,2项脚本工具.11项内置工具.有 ...

  7. hssfworkbook 单元格合并后宽度不生效_Excel表格“假”合并,有多牛?

    在Excel表格中,你可以把多个单元格合并成一个单元格: 合并单元格只会保留左上角的单元格内容,为了证明这一点,你可以取消合并. 正是合并单元格这个只保留一个的特点,造成了表格后续的很多麻烦. 表格无 ...

  8. openpyxl单元格合并

    1-openpyxl基础用法 2-openpyxl单元格样式处理 3-openpyxl日期格式处理 4-openpyxl单元格合并 5-openpyxl批量操作单元格 6-openpyxl数字格式处理 ...

  9. c语言向表格内存入数据,怎么实现横向到存入多个单元格,在列数固定的报表中逐格横向填充数据并折行...

    在很多需要打印的报表中,受限于纸张的大小,往往会限制行数或者固定列数.我们在<单据类报表的制作>一文中,曾经介绍了限制了行数的情况如何实现,现在,我们再来看一下,在固定了列数的情况下,如果 ...

最新文章

  1. 流水线经典讲解!!!!!
  2. 编程的《九句真言》(ZT)
  3. Redis安装-win-linux-mac
  4. Nagios使用check_mysql_health插件监控Mysql主机
  5. Python四大金刚之二:字典
  6. 《HTML5和JavaScript Web应用开发》——第 2 章 移动Web 2.1移动优先
  7. Spring Boot入门系列(十六)整合pagehelper,一秒实现分页功能!
  8. ac86u原厂固件去广告_苹果发布最新固件IOS12.3.2,估计不修正你的手机
  9. java递归统计_Java类递归计数
  10. 论文解读:MOEA/D-TPN
  11. c语言汉字属于什么类型_【C语言】必学知识点 - 基本数据类型!你学会了吗?...
  12. 修改egret引擎源码
  13. Photo Album: 2008年5月-三亚爱琴海岸康年度假村-day4
  14. 软件项目管理 3.2.预测生存期模型
  15. 彻底卸载Websphere
  16. 十一.再函数进阶+requests网络爬虫
  17. 人工智能 ---(01.基础知识)
  18. python标记_python关于信息标记的三种形式
  19. Altium Designer中空格键、TAB键,X,Y失效
  20. 通过jug 2.0.jar的成功下载的猜想

热门文章

  1. MoviePy,利用Python自动剪辑tiktok视频
  2. JS 时间戳转换成时间格式
  3. 啮齿动物1型和2型糖尿病并发症模型 糖尿病肾病模型
  4. 推荐6个国内技术大牛博客,全栈工程师修行的秘籍!(建议收藏)
  5. 关于创建线程后CPU使用率100%的问题
  6. 军工企业信息化建设周涛_关于军工企业信息化建设的思考
  7. Java整形位运算避免精度缺失,中国大学MOOC: 在Java语句中,位运算操作数只能为整型或______数据。...
  8. ext4、ntfs、xfs、btrfs、zfs、f2fs和reiserFS文件系统性能对比
  9. 教你一招轻松搞定大量视频滚动字幕
  10. Qt商业组件Qtitan系列大更新:适用于Qt5.15.2和Visual Studio2019